We are living in the most reckless financial environment in recent history. Arcane credit derivative bets are now well into the tens of trillions. According to Charles R. Morris, the astronomical leverage at investment banks and their hedge fund and private equity clients virtually guarantees massive disruption in global markets. The crash, when it comes, will have no firebreaks. A quarter century of free-market zealotry that extolled asset stripping, abusive lending, and hedge fund secrecy will come crashing down with it.

The Trillion Dollar Meltdown explains how we got here, and what is about to happen. After the crash our priorities will be quite different. But things are likely to get worse before they better. Whether you are an active investor, a homeowner, or a contributor to your 401(k) plan, The Trillion Dollar Meltdown will be indispensable to understanding the gross excess that has put the world economy on the brink—and what the new landscape will look like.

Rating: 5 out of 5 stars - A Guided Tour Through Disaster
This is a wonderful book for organizing the unfolding train wreck that is the world economy in late 2008. The author explains what forces led to the situation, how financiers and mathematicians used computer modeling to create complex, world-spanning organizations that led to quick, juicy profits, and how the assumptions upon which these structures were based denied the liklihood of sufficient risk to destroy the whole structure. It is a quick read but heavy on acronyms. I found a second reading helped ... Read More

Cunard Line has announced that its new 85,000-ton cruise ship, which is scheduled to enter service in 2008, will be named Queen Victoria. Based in Southampton, England, the Cunard Queen Victoria will be the second largest Cunard Queen ever built. Cruise Queen Victoria will enter service in the company’s 165th anniversary and will operate cruises to and from Southampton to the Mediterranean, the Canaries, Northern Europe, the Caribbean, and South America. The 1,968-passenger vessel will feature a covered wraparound promenade deck, a forward-facing observation lounge, a large Lido pool with a retractable magrodome, and 10 of the12 passenger decks will be served by exterior glass-walled lifts. Like QE2 and QM2, the liner will have a Queens Grill, offering single-seating gourmet dining. There will also be a unique Colonial Restaurant on Deck 11 with spectacular panoramic views.

The on-board menus, entertainment and lecture program will be geared to British tastes and the currency will be sterling. Queen Victoria will fly the red ensign; she will have the name of her home port, Southampton, on her stern, and she will have a British Captain and Officers.   In design terms the cruise Cunard Queen Victoria will have an undeniably British feel with two British design teams being responsible for the interior of the Cunard Queen Victoria.

Queen Victoria is being built at Italy’s Fincantieri shipyard in Marghera, near Venice, with her keel laid on July 12, 2003. One of the most technically advanced shipbuilders in the world, Fincantieri has built more than 7,000 vessels, including many for Cunard’s parent Carnival Corporation.
